ARIES PLC110[M02]-MS4, HMI, OPC dan SCADA, atau berapa banyak teh Chamomile yang diperlukan oleh seseorang. Bahagian 2

Selamat petang kawan-kawan. Bahagian kedua ulasan teruskan dengan yang pertama, dan hari ini saya menulis ulasan tentang tahap teratas sistem yang ditunjukkan dalam tajuk.

Kumpulan alat peringkat atas kami termasuk semua perisian dan perkakasan di atas rangkaian PLC (IDE untuk PLC, HMI, utiliti untuk penukar frekuensi, modul, dll. tidak disertakan di sini).

Saya akan melampirkan struktur sistem dari bahagian pertama sekali lagi, untuk memudahkan untuk memahami apa yang kita bicarakan.

ARIES PLC110[M02]-MS4, HMI, OPC dan SCADA, atau berapa banyak teh Chamomile yang diperlukan oleh seseorang. Bahagian 2

Jadi, peringkat teratas termasuk:

  • Laluan penghalaan get laluan PC antara dua rangkaian (rangkaian PLC dan LAN perusahaan)
  • Pelayan OPC - perisian yang mengumpul data daripada rangkaian Modbus TCP dan mentafsirkannya untuk pemprosesan dalam SCADA dan pangkalan data
  • SCADA - Pakej perisian yang merangkumi pelayan dan klien. Cangkang grafik kami untuk memantau dan mengurus proses
  • DBMS ialah perisian yang membolehkan kami mengarkibkan data memasuki SCADA dan, jika perlu, mendapatkannya untuk melihat graf, log dan menjana laporan.

Saya tidak akan menyentuh rangkaian korporat (CN) perusahaan, kerana ia berada dalam kecekapan pentadbir sistem kami, tetapi saya akan memberitahu anda bagaimana saya berinteraksi dengannya, tugas apa yang saya tetapkan apabila saya menerangkan pelaksanaan sistem, dan bukan ulasan.

Jadi, mari kita mulakan

Perkara pertama, Kami secara fizikal menjual perkakasan yang akan berfungsi untuk kami. Perkakasan, untuk operasi dalam dua berbeza rangkaian, komputer memerlukan dua penyesuai rangkaian. Yang pertama saya ada ialah penyesuai papan induk (untuk bekerja dalam CS), dan yang kedua (untuk bekerja dalam Modbus-TCP) saya masukkan ke dalam port PCI-E dan daripadanya membawa keluar kord tampalan ke penghala (hanya supaya tidak berselerak wayar dari kabinet dengan PLC ke PC untuk biro. Di sisi PLC, sudah tentu, kami juga memasang penghala.).

Malah, ini sudah cukup untuk komputer berfungsi dalam setiap rangkaian, tetapi secara lalai rangkaian tidak akan melihat satu sama lain, anda masih perlu menekan butang.

Aspek penting dalam menyediakan sambungan rangkaian:

  1. Menyambung kepada CS tidak boleh dilakukan dengan mendapatkan alamat daripada pelayan DHCP; anda mesti menentukan tetapan penyesuai secara manual (alamat tidak boleh dimasukkan dalam julat alamat DHCP) dengan petunjuk wajib gerbang rangkaian. Pada masa hadapan, ini sangat penting apabila mengatur akses jauh.
  2. Tidak perlu cuba mencipta jambatan rangkaian antara penyesuai; semua penghalaan dijalankan apabila perkhidmatan Windows yang sepadan didayakan
  3. Jika anda ingin mempunyai akses kepada rangkaian PLC dari mana-mana komputer CS, maka penghalaan harus didaftarkan untuk dilakukan oleh gerbang utama rangkaian
  4. Untuk mengatur akses jauh, saya mengesyorkan menggunakan port percuma bukan standard untuk segera memotong separuh penggodam
  5. Tiada perisian tambahan diperlukan untuk dipasang, semuanya dilakukan menggunakan alat Windows standard

Perisian

Saya ingin memilih produk yang memenuhi kriteria tertentu:

  • Pengilang domestik - walaupun saya boleh mendapatkan sokongan teknikal berbahasa Inggeris melalui semua saluran komunikasi yang tersedia, tidak semua rakan sekerja saya boleh berbangga dengan ini. Penyelenggaraan sistem harus tersedia untuk semua orang, supaya sekurang-kurangnya saya tidak akan ditarik balik dari bercuti.
    Selain itu, saya perhatikan bahawa kos perisian domestik lebih dekat dengan realiti kami dan boleh diterima oleh pelanggan
  • Agak baru, tetapi sekurang-kurangnya sedikit terbukti, semata-mata kerana anda ingin mengikuti perkembangan zaman
  • Antara muka estetik yang menyenangkan adalah sesuatu yang tidak boleh dibanggakan oleh setiap SCADA. Malangnya, reka bentuk dalam alat automasi akan mengambil masa yang lama untuk datang, tetapi saya ingin melihat kualiti pengguna produk akhir pada tahap yang tinggi
  • Penyepaduan bersama OPC, SCADA dan DBMS yang mudah (tanpa menari dengan tamborin, menekan butang minimum), supaya anda boleh menghantar pelaras sistem kawalan proses yang mudah ke Kamchatka (secara harfiah, kami mempunyai kilang pelanggan di sana) dan bukan arkitek sistem

pelayan OPC

Semasa berkenalan dengan MasterSCADA 4D, semasa PLC sedang diuji, saya secara aktif melawat tapak web pengilang dan melihat bahawa mereka menawarkan pelayan OPC mereka sendiri untuk hampir semua protokol pemindahan data. Untuk protokol Modbus mereka menawarkan yang berasingan Kuasai Pelayan Modbus Universal OPC, iaitu dia hanya boleh bercakap Modbus.

Di bawah ialah tangkapan skrin antara muka: secara ringkas, pada pendapat saya, tidak ada yang berlebihan, tetapi mungkin pengguna yang canggih mungkin kehilangan sesuatu.

ARIES PLC110[M02]-MS4, HMI, OPC dan SCADA, atau berapa banyak teh Chamomile yang diperlukan oleh seseorang. Bahagian 2

Versi percuma terhad kepada 32 tag, tetapi saya meletakkan pembolehubah Boolean dalam daftar dan menghantarnya dengan satu tag LONG INT, dan dalam SCADA saya sudah "menghuraikan"nya menjadi bit, sedikit helah, saya harap ia tidak akan datang untuk saya. By the way, tidak semua scuds boleh mengakses bit individu perkataan, jadi resipi itu tidak universal.

Saya mengambil masa kira-kira seminit untuk menerima teg jenis REAL pertama selepas memasang OPC, jadi saya tidak melihat lebih jauh, saya gembira dengan kesederhanaan itu. Walau bagaimanapun, adalah wajar untuk ambil perhatian bahawa perisian ini juga menyediakan untuk pelaksanaan skrip tersuai untuk menerima data, yang boleh mengembangkan fungsi dengan ketara di tangan kanan.

sistem SCADA

Dalam soalan ini, saya maksudkan bukan sahaja penciptaan persekitaran yang cantik dan berfungsi untuk pengguna, tetapi juga kemudahan untuk pemaju, kerana seorang pengaturcara yang menatal dokumentasi selama sekurang-kurangnya 15 minit sejam untuk mencari maklumat yang diperlukan hilang (semata-mata secara aritmetik) sehingga 2 jam sehari, iaitu 25% daripada hari bekerja. Sila ambil perhatian bahawa saya tidak menganggap pilihan saya benar-benar objektif, berdasarkan rasa dan warna, seperti yang mereka katakan...

Pasaran domestik sistem SCADA menawarkan kami:

  • SCADA mudah
  • SimpLight
  • MasterSCADA 4D
  • ARIES Telemekanika CAHAYA
  • CASCADE

Saya akui, saya tidak melihat lebih jauh, mungkin ada perkara lain. Memandangkan saya membuat pilihan, bermakna operasi itu berjaya. Mari kita lihat sistem ini, mengingati kriteria yang diterangkan di atas:

  1. CASCADE β€” Saya segera menerima skor terendah untuk visualisasi; Saya tidak memuat turun pengedaran pun. Kawalan yang terlepas daripada Win95 menamatkan perisian ini untuk saya.
    Tiada rating
  2. ARIES Telemekanika CAHAYA β€” Saya juga tidak memuat turunnya, tetapi sebab di sini bukan sahaja dalam antara muka, walaupun ia juga, nampaknya saya, meninggalkan banyak perkara yang diinginkan. Pertama, produk OWEN, selepas setengah bulan menguji dan menyahpepijat PLC dengan modul, memberi saya kebimbangan yang saksama dari segi kebolehpercayaan dan fleksibiliti. Dan kedua, sistem ini diletakkan sebagai sistem pemantauan dan kawalan dalam rangkaian pengagihan tenaga, pertama sekali. Industri makanan tidak cukup menepati keperluan saya (walaupun ia boleh melakukan segala-galanya, pemasar masih menyempitkan khalayak sasaran sendiri). Oleh itu, oleh.
    Tiada rating
  3. MasterSCADA 4D - pada pandangan pertama, ini adalah pilihan yang paling jelas dan mudah. Mari jelaskan:
    • Tidak memerlukan pemasangan berasingan pelayan OPC apabila bekerja dengan OWEN PLC, pemacu sudah ada di dalam
    • Secara keseluruhan, antara muka yang cantik dan cantik, kawalannya juga 4/5 yang kuat
    • Persekitaran reka bentuk yang selesa

    Semuanya kelihatan baik dan baik, saya menganggap sistem ini tanpa pilihan apabila saya mengambil pengawal, TETAPI:

    Satu hari yang baik saya membuka projek dalam mod RunTime (simulasi kerja), dan saya mempunyai 4 tingkap kosong yang tergantung, saya menggosok mata saya, menutupnya, menyemak pengurus projek, dimulakan semula - perkara yang sama. Kemudian satu siri manipulasi standard seperti menganalisis perubahan yang dibuat, but semula PC, dan sebagainya, yang tidak membawa kepada keputusan. Intinya: Saya meletakkan pengedaran sehingga hari yang lebih baik, saya tidak mempunyai keinginan untuk memahaminya, ia tidak boleh dipercayai.

    Penilaian: 3.5/5 Pembungkusan yang baik, tidak begitu banyak pengisian

  4. Mudah β€” Saya akui, saya tertarik dengan nisbah fungsi/kos daripada buletin teknikal di tapak web pengeluar. Terdapat pelayan Web dan SMS, E-mel dan banyak pelanggan dan banyak OPC yang disambungkan, semua ini berharga kira-kira 5000 rubel pada masa penulisan - sen. Dan jika anda seorang pembangun dan membuat permintaan berasingan dalam soal selidik dalam talian di tapak, maka mereka akan menghantar versi kit pengedaran kepada anda untuk 200 tag tanpa sebarang sekatan, yang pada pendapat saya sangat keren. Ini sememangnya satu kelebihan.

    Dan sekarang keburukan:

    Asas: IDE ialah beberapa utiliti berdiri sendiri yang mempunyai fungsi yang berbeza, dan oleh itu, apabila bekerja pada satu projek, anda akan dipaksa untuk memastikan 3-4 tetingkap terbuka + bantuan + dokumentasi, yang tidak sesuai walaupun pada sistem multi-monitor .

    • Penampilan adalah di bawah purata, seolah-olah dicat dalam Cat
    • Bantuan amat kurang
    • Fungsi mampat tinggi, boleh dilihat dengan jelas apabila menyediakan arah aliran dan graf
    • Editor skrip kelihatan dalam piksel, itulah sebabnya ia menyakitkan mata
    • Menyediakan tag perisian juga menyeronokkan
    • Jika anda hanya mahu membawa projek pada pemacu kilat untuk diedit pada PC lain, maka ini agak sukar. Struktur fail projek yang tidak dapat difahami
    • Orang jualan adalah sebahagian besar dalam hidup anda, yang menjengkelkan.

    Imej: Editor skrip Simplight

    ARIES PLC110[M02]-MS4, HMI, OPC dan SCADA, atau berapa banyak teh Chamomile yang diperlukan oleh seseorang. Bahagian 2

    Penilaian: 3.0/5 Isinya bagus, tiada bungkusan langsung

  5. SCADA mudah - ini adalah pilihan saya, di sini saya kemungkinan besar akan berat sebelah, tetapi masih. Pengilang menawarkan pilihan 2 jenis DEMO: Dengan had 64 tag luaran dan kefungsian dikurangkan sedikit atau berfungsi sepenuhnya dengan had Masa Jalan selama 1 jam (Selepas itu pelayan SCADA mesti dimulakan semula). Kos kit pengedaran dalam pemasangan paling mudah bermula dari 6900 rubel. pada masa penulisan.

    ARIES PLC110[M02]-MS4, HMI, OPC dan SCADA, atau berapa banyak teh Chamomile yang diperlukan oleh seseorang. Bahagian 2

    Kelebihan:

    • Sangat cantik, kedua-dua IDE dan kawalan
    • Maklumat yang kaya, semuanya diterangkan dalam dan luar
    • Penyepaduan mudah data pelayan OPC
    • Antara muka yang paling mudah, malah intuitif
    • Penyepaduan DBMS yang mudah
    • Untuk melancarkan klien jauh tidak diperlukan ketersediaan sesuatu projek
    • Penjana laporan yang hebat
    • Untuk semua objek terdapat acara seperti OnClick, OnMouseEnter, dll. Secara umum, IDE adalah serupa dengan editor Delphi Embarcadero yang dipermudahkan, dan editor skrip mempunyai petua alat

    Cons:

    • Tidak begitu banyak kawalan yang boleh digunakan (ada kemungkinan untuk membuat kawalan tersuai)
    • Memandangkan SCADA secara praktikalnya adalah Plug and Play, saya rasa terdapat batasan dan kefungsian, tetapi saya tidak menemuinya
    • Trend dengan panel kawalan penuh (zum, jeda, tatal) dipaparkan hanya dalam tetingkap berasingan
    • Untuk Berfungsi sepenuhnya lesen itu perlu dibayar dengan baik (dari 38000 rubel dan ke atas)

    Penilaian: 4.5/5 Pengisian bagus, pembungkusan bagus

Pangkalan data

Di sini pilihannya adalah lebih mudah; Simple SCADA menawarkan dua produk untuk digunakan: MS SQL Server dan MySQL. Yang kedua ternyata lebih dekat dengan saya, kerana saya pernah bekerja dengannya sebelum ini, jadi saya berhenti di sana.

Saya boleh ambil perhatian bahawa keseluruhan persediaan pengarkiban adalah untuk memasang pakej daripada Oracle dan konfigurasi mudahnya, dan kemudian menyambung dalam satu klik ke SCADA.

Kemudian kami memilih dalam pengurus teg apa yang hendak diarkibkan dan apa yang tidak dan nikmati.

Terima kasih atas perhatian anda semua.

Seterusnya datang satu siri artikel dengan penerangan yang konsisten tentang penyelesaian kepada masalah yang kami hadapi dan, sebagai hasilnya, penciptaan sistem Langkah demi Langkah.

Sumber: www.habr.com

Tambah komen